XLP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

1,190 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street Consumer Staples Select Sector SPDR ETF (XLP)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$13.9B — down 1.3% from $14.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 118 funds opened new XLP positions and 108 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 439 added to existing stakes and 453 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bessemer Group, adding an estimated $281M. The largest seller was Barclays, cutting an estimated $369M.
